Pascal Siakam is 25-years-old and is only in his fourth NBA season – and it’s just his second as an every day starter – but he’s already got an impressive trophy case in the works.

On Tuesday, the 2019 NBA Most Improved Player took over the NBA’s social media accounts and gave Raptors fans and basketball fans around the world an all-access, behind-the-scenes look at a day in the life of Pascal Siakam.
 

Siakam showed everyone what he eats on a daily basis and also made a surprise visit to a local school, but the behind the scenes access also included a look at his already impressive trophy case.

The trophy case includes a 2016-17 NBA G League championship ring, the 2017 NBA G League Finals MVP, his 2018-19 Most Improved Player Award, and, of course, his 2019 NBA Champion ring, but the piece that might be closest to his heart is a special gift he received from kids of SOS Children’s Village when he returned back home for the first time in 7 years.
